Tips for Navigating the Denver Mixed Martial Arts Scene

Individuals interested in engaging with mixed martial arts in Denver, Colorado, can benefit from considering several key factors.

Tip 1: Research Gym Options Thoroughly: Different gyms cater to varying skill levels and training styles. Investigating coaching experience, class schedules, and overall gym atmosphere is crucial for finding the right fit.

Tip 2: Consider Training Goals: Whether the focus is fitness, self-defense, or competition, aligning training with personal objectives ensures a productive experience.

Tip 3: Observe a Class: Visiting prospective gyms and observing a class provides valuable insight into the training environment and coaching style.

Tip 4: Inquire About Trial Periods: Taking advantage of trial periods allows individuals to experience the training firsthand before committing long-term.

Tip 5: Prioritize Safety and Proper Instruction: Ensuring the gym emphasizes proper technique and safety protocols is paramount for minimizing the risk of injury.

Tip 6: Explore Local Events and Competitions: Attending local events offers the opportunity to experience the competitive scene and connect with the broader mixed martial arts community.

Tip 7: Connect with Experienced Practitioners: Networking with experienced practitioners can provide valuable insights and guidance.

By considering these suggestions, individuals can effectively navigate the Denver mixed martial arts landscape and find the best path towards achieving their goals.

1. Training Facilities

1. Training Facilities, MMA

Training facilities form the cornerstone of the mixed martial arts landscape in Denver, Colorado. Their presence directly impacts the growth and development of the sport within the region. The availability of well-equipped gyms with qualified instructors allows aspiring athletes to hone their skills, fostering a competitive environment and contributing to the overall success of the Denver MMA scene. For instance, gyms like Easton Training Center and Grudge Training Center have cultivated numerous successful fighters, demonstrating the crucial role these facilities play in athlete development.

The quality and variety of training facilities also influence the accessibility of the sport. Gyms offering diverse programs, catering to different skill levels and interests, expand the reach of mixed martial arts beyond the competitive sphere. This inclusivity allows individuals to pursue fitness, self-defense training, and personal growth within a supportive community. Furthermore, the presence of specialized facilities, such as those focusing on specific disciplines like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u or Muay Thai, provides athletes with opportunities for targeted training, enhancing their overall skillset and contributing to the diversity of the Denver MMA scene.

2. Experienced Coaches

2. Experienced Coaches, MMA

Experienced coaches are integral to the success and growth of mixed martial arts in Denver, Colorado. Their expertise shapes the development of athletes, influences the competitive landscape, and contributes to the overall quality of the Denver MMA scene. The presence of seasoned coaches provides aspiring fighters with access to high-quality instruction, technical refinement, and strategic guidance, fostering a competitive edge. For example, coaches at Elevation Fight Team, known for their work with UFC fighters like Cory Sandhagen and Curtis Blaydes, demonstrate the impact of experienced leadership on athlete performance. The guidance provided by these coaches extends beyond technical skills, encompassing crucial aspects like mental preparation, fight strategy, and physical conditioning.

3. Amateur Competitions

3. Amateur Competitions, MMA

Amateur competitions represent a vital component of the mixed martial arts ecosystem in Denver, Colorado. These events serve as a proving ground for aspiring fighters, contributing to the development of local talent and the overall growth of the Denver MMA scene. Amateur competitions provide a platform for individuals to gain experience, test their skills, and refine their techniques in a structured and regulated environment. Organizations like the Colorado Combat Club and Sparta Combat League host regular amateur events, fostering a competitive landscape and providing opportunities for athletes to progress. These competitions also serve as a valuable scouting ground for professional promotions, creating a pathway for local talent to reach higher levels of competition. For instance, several current UFC fighters, including Neil Magny, began their careers competing in amateur events in Colorado.

Frequently Asked Questions about Mixed Martial Arts in Denver, Colorado

This FAQ section addresses common inquiries regarding mixed martial arts training and participation within the Denver, Colorado area.

Question 1: How can one find a reputable mixed martial arts gym in Denver?

Recommendations often come from online searches, community forums, and local athletic organizations. Verifying certifications and exploring gym reviews provide further insights.

Question 2: What is the average cost of MMA training in Denver?

Costs vary depending on gym location, program specifics, and membership duration. Potential students are encouraged to contact gyms directly to inquire about pricing structures.

Question 3: Is prior experience required to begin MMA training?

Prior experience is not typically required. Many gyms offer introductory programs catering to individuals of all skill levels, from beginners to experienced athletes.

Question 4: What equipment is necessary for starting MMA training?

Initial equipment requirements may include hand wraps, boxing gloves, and appropriate athletic attire. Gyms often provide guidance on necessary gear as training progresses. Specific equipment needs may vary based on chosen disciplines.

Question 5: Are there opportunities for amateur competition in Denver?

Numerous amateur competitions take place regularly throughout the Denver area. Local MMA organizations and gyms can provide information regarding upcoming events and registration procedures.

Question 6: How can one connect with the broader Denver MMA community?

Attending local events, joining gym communities, and participating in online forums dedicated to the Denver MMA scene can facilitate broader community engagement.
